First-aid measures
Emergency measure - Inhalation: Remove subject from contaminated area to fresh air immediately. If subject is not breathing give artificial respiration. If subject's breathing is difficult give oxygen. Seek immediate medical attention.
Emergency measure - Eyes: Flush eyes with plenty of water for at least 15 minutes, occasionally lifting upper and lower eye lids to ensure that no material is allowed to remain in the eye. Seek immediate medical attention.
Emergency measure - Skin: Remove contaminated clothing and shoes, flush skin with water and soap for at least 15 mins. Seek immediate medical attention. Wash any contaminated clothing before re-use.
Emergency measure - Ingestion: Seek immediate medical attention.
Fire-fighting measures
Recommended extinguishing agent: In case of fire use water spray, dry chemical, carbon dioxide or appropriate foam. Cool containers with plenty of water until well after fire is out.
Product arising from burning: Phenol, Carbon monoxide, Carbon dioxide, Nitrogen oxide and other noxious fumes.
Protective equipment: Use self-contained breathing apparatus and full protective clothing.
Accidental release measures
Emergency measures in case of spillage: Wear appropriate PPE equipment during cleanup. Avoid contact with eyes and skin. Ventilate area well.
Small spills: For residual trace or small spills, wipe away spill.
Large spills: For large spills, sweep or shovel into secure containers for later disposal.
Avoid release to watercourse, soil and drains.
Handling and storage
Handling: Handle with appropriate personal protective equipment under ventilation. Avoid rising dust. Wash thoughly after handling. Remove contaminated clothing and wash before reuse. Use with adequate ventilation. Avoid contact with eyes, skin, and
clothing. Keep containertightly closed. Avoid ingestion and inhalation.
Storage: Store in a tightly closed container. Store in a cool, dry, well-ventilated area away from direct sunlight. Do not store with incompatable materials such as acids, bases, oxidising agents, and reducing agents. Keep away from heat, sparks and flame.

Exposure controls / personal protection
ENGINEERING MEASURES
Provide adequate ventilation. Observe occupational exposure limits and minimize the risk of inhalation of dust.
RESPIRATORY EQUIPMENT
No specific recommendation made, but protection against nuisance dust must be used when the general level exceeds 10 mg/m3.
HAND PROTECTION
Use suitable protective gloves if risk of skin contact.
EYE PROTECTION
Wear approved safety goggles.
HYGIENE MEASURES
DO NOT SMOKE IN WORK AREA! Wash at the end of each work shift and before eating, smoking and using the toilet. Wash promptly if skin becomes contaminated. Promptly remove any clothing that becomes contaminated. When using do not eat, drink or smoke.
Stability and reactivity
STABILITY
Stable under normal temperature conditions.
CONDITIONS TO AVOID
Avoid excessive heat for prolonged periods of time.
MATERIALS TO AVOID
Avoid contact with oxidisers or reducing agents. Avoid contact with acids and alkalis.
HAZARDOUS DECOMPOSITION PRODUCTS
Fire or high temperatures create: Phenol, Carbon monoxide, Carbon dioxide, Nitrogen oxide and other noxious fumes.
Dust explosion: Under normal conditions of use this material does not present a significant risk of dust explosion hazard.
Disposal considerations
Dispose of waste and residues in accordance with local authority requirements. In event of accidental spillage, substance is recoverable as it is solid in nature. The substance must then be sent to incineration.
